Product Overview

  • Category: Integrated Circuit
  • Use: Logic Gate
  • Characteristics: Single 2-input AND gate
  • Package: SOT-23-5
  • Essence: High-performance CMOS technology
  • Packaging/Quantity: Tape and Reel, 3000 pieces per reel

Specifications

  • Supply Voltage Range: 0.8V to 3.6V
  • Input Voltage Range: -0.5V to VCC + 0.5V
  • Output Voltage Range: 0V to VCC
  • Operating Temperature Range: -40°C to 125°C
  • Propagation Delay: 2.9ns (typical)
  • Maximum Quiescent Current: 10μA

Detailed Pin Configuration

The SN74AUP1G08YEPR has a total of 5 pins:

  1. Pin 1: Input A
  2. Pin 2: Input B
  3. Pin 3: Ground (GND)
  4. Pin 4: Output Y
  5. Pin 5: Power Supply (VCC)

Functional Features

  • High-speed operation with low power consumption
  • Schmitt-trigger input allows for noisy input environments
  • Supports mixed-mode voltage operation
  • Provides rail-to-rail output swing
  • ESD protection exceeds 2000V HBM per JESD22-A114 and 1000V CDM per JESD22-C101

Working Principles

The SN74AUP1G08YEPR is a single 2-input AND gate that operates using high-performance CMOS technology. It takes two input signals, A and B, and produces an output signal, Y, based on the logical AND operation of the inputs. The Schmitt-trigger input allows for reliable operation in noisy environments.
